Pros

1. Good and advanced tech stack with few good projects. 2. Great colleagues in peer level. 3. Bus pick up and drop service for Mumbai location. 4. Good employee well being policies by HR like 5 day work week, engagement initiatives, etc.

Cons

1. Every task is on priority and unrealistic deadlines are set hence work life balance goes for a toss all the time. 2. Pulling resources from one project and assigning into another can be managed better, as there is no proper KT given to new people in team. 3. Low increment will be given despite you working well. 4. Average base compensation to freshers. 5. 90 days Notice Period.

Pros

Swanky Crisil House HQ. Some colleagues are friendly and supportive, creating a positive work environment on an individual level.

Cons

Favoritism and groupism are rampant, promotions and opportunities often go to those within certain cliques rather than based on merit. The work culture feels outdated and bureaucratic, resembling a government-style operation where innovation and initiative are stifled. Leadership appears clueless about the challenges faced by employees and has failed to inspire or motivate teams; there is a significant power struggle within management that trickles down and affects morale. With an average employee tenure of 10-15 years, it's clear that there's little room for growth or advancement, which leads to stagnation both personally and professionally.
